Research Fellow in Quantum Technology for Endoscopic and Surgical Image Analysis

Are you an aspiring researcher willing to contribute towards digital transformation of healthcare benefit ting patients by making the clinical interventions informed, safer, faster and effective?

The project is aimed at technical innovations in computational physics and computer vision (sensing, camera calibration, depth estimation, tracking and visualisation) to enable real-time tissue surveillance for endoscopic and surgical planning and decision making. The project will provide an opportunity to collaboratively work with physicists, computer scientists, clinical team and industry exploring novel ways to transform research and practice in screening and surgical care.

Our research is generously funded by the ACF Engineering and Physical Sciences Research Council (EPSRC) via UK Quantum Technology Research Hub in Sensing, Imaging and Timing (QuSIT).

We are seeking a Research Fellow to join our team and lead the research efforts in real-time and highly accurate preoperative-to-intraoperative fusion challenges in surgery tackling vision ambiguity and occlusions and other surgical complications.

The successful candidate will be responsible for developing novel ways to tackle such challenges and in setting up experiments with controlled robotic arm and various sensors for understanding the underlying principles on phantom models. You will be a leading researcher in Dr Sharib Ali's AI in Medicine and Surgery group ((Use the "Apply for this Job" box below). ). You will have the opportunity to collaborate with other academics at Leeds and University of Glasgow and clinical team (Dr Venkat Subramanian, Leeds Teaching Hospital NHS Trust) to develop, and test developed systems.
